Notes
- - Semiweekly
- - Began Nov. 27, 1810; ceased Feb. 23, 1813. Cf. Brigham, C.S. Amer. newspapers.
- - Imprint varies: Printed and published by G.C. Tunison, for the proprietor, 1810-1812; Printed and published by G.C. Tunison, for Wm. L. Rose, 1812; Printed and published by G.C. Tunison, for the proprietor, <1812>.
- - Proprietor: Joel Hart, <1812>.
- - Includes bibliographical references (Shaw & Shoemaker 20784; Brigham, C.S. Amer. newspapers, page 671).
- - New volume numbering adopted with Aug. 20, 1812 issue. Cf. Brigham, C.S. Amer. newspapers.
- - Daily eds.: New-York morning post (New York, N.Y. : 1810), 1810-1812, and: Statesman (New York, N.Y. : 1812), 1812-1813.
